St Peters Garden Centre is an independent family-owned garden centre, that is home to the award-winning Potting Shed restaurant, Blake's Farm Shop & Butchers, and Poppy's Farm. We pride ourselves on our high standards of customer service and have been offering the very best quality plants, indoor and outdoor goods, gardening equipment, and garden furniture for over 30 years. Situated in the heart of Worcester and only a 10-minute drive from the idyllic Malvern Hills.

Beware Dog Owners

A first visit to this garden centre today, with our 2 little well behaved dogs. We walked around the outside area to start with to try ensure there were no accidents inside. We are always respectful of our surroundings and would NEVER knowingly allow our dogs to urinate inside.
However, on leaving the premises today, my daughter was rudely approached by a member of staff, clutching a roll of tissue paper, saying that our little poodle had urinated and that she was having to clean it up. My adult daughter was spoken to like a 'naughty child' and was left feeling very upset and humiliated. Obviously in a dog friendly environment, it is inevitable that accidents may happen! My daughter had no idea that this had happened and that obviously we were being watched around the centre. Just a warning to other dog owners. The first and last time we will be visiting!

THE RISING COST OF MEALS AT ST PETERS

We go to St Peters a lot to eat. Friday we went and were very disappointed. My husband went for the ham, egg chips and peas. I wanted a jacket potatoe with chillie. My husband came back and said there were no jacket potatoes and could not believe it. I ended up having the same. In our opinion the meals have gone expensive. They have a deal this month a hearty meal and pud for £19.99 and that is dear. £40 for two meals and then drinks on top. There cream teas are very good and cakes. We also go to the cafe up the top and that is very good. We are sorry but at the moment dissapointed with St Peters. We go to another pub and they do a great carvery and pud for £10 Tues till Sat and it is excellent.

I recently attended a course on indoor…

I recently attended a course on indoor plant propagation at the Centre.
It was hosted by The Bearded Plantaholic.
The course was absolutely brilliant. It was held in a yurt outside. It was extremely informative and great fun and I thought, good value for money.
There was also a discount voucher provided for attendees, which of course I had to use in the centre afterwards! 😬
Lovely customer service and a great location.
My only slightly negative comment was that I had a hot chocolate from the café outside, which was extremely expensive.
